[PATCH v2 2/2] Respect `db_home` setting even for the SYSTEM account

Johannes Schindelin johannes.schindelin@gmx.de
Thu Dec 17 18:05:00 GMT 2015


We should not blindly set the home directory of the SYSTEM account to
/home/SYSTEM, especially not when that value disagrees with what is
configured via the `db_home` line in the `/etc/nsswitch.conf` file.

This fixes https://github.com/git-for-windows/git/issues/435
